AMGN: A global biotechnology innovator producing biologics, monoclonal antibodies, and small molecules across oncology, cardiovascular, inflammation, and bone health, navigating complex U.S. Medicare pricing pressures. MCK: McKesson is a healthcare services giant that orchestrates the entire pharmaceutical and medical supply chain—from drug distribution and specialty oncology care to technology platforms that connect patients, pharmacies, and providers.
